                    JIDX Contest, Phone

Call: K6CSL
Operator(s): K6CSL
Station: K6CSL

Class: SOSB/20 LP
QTH: CQ Zone 03
Operating Time (hrs): 6.0

Summary:
 Band  QSOs  Mults
-------------------
   80:   0     0
   40:   0     0
   20:  13     9
   15:   0     0
   10:   0     0
-------------------
Total:  13     9  Total Score = 117

Club: Northern California Contest Club

Comments:

I had plans for 3 events for the weekend. First was to try to work a few
contacts in the OK/OM CW Contest, then the Kentucky QSO Party. KYQP was
confined to Saturday, so I figured I would try to work a few stations in the
SKCC 24 hour Weekend "Sprintathon". 1st, The only OK/OM stations I heard were
below 14.025, so I abandoned that idea. I went to search 20 SSB, after finding
no KY stations on 20 CW. I figured I would find some there. What to my surprize
was these 13 JA's, with nice signals, so I worked what I could find in the
General Class band. I did tune down below 14.225 and heard the great majority
of JA's down there, so I just took what I could reach. I figured the JA's would
show up, working split on 40 about 08:00Z. None showed up at all until 10:00Z,
they had poor signals, and were not listening in the General Phone Band. I did
hear one good signal, listening on 7.165. Finally I heard Masa, JH4UYB, who
always has a good signal here in SJV. He showed up at 11:30Z and listening for
no more than 5 minutes on 7.223. I called several times with no response. He
was focusing his attention on working South American stations, in Spanish. He
speaks pretty good Spanish, almost as good as his English. He shut down about
11:50Z. Very disappointing. I did enjoy working the SKCC event, working 11
stations on 20, 10Q's on 40, and 2 on 80 with a total of 14 mults and 90 bonus
points. It turned out being an enjoyable weekend, and a break between the 2 SS
weekends. I'm looking forward to putting in a full effort in SS SSB. 73's to
all. Bert, K6CSL
